    Carolina Panthers

    Luke Kuechly, LB: 17 TOT, 8 Solo, 2.5 TFL, 1 PD, 100% snaps played

    Unstoppable is probably the best word to describe Luke. Undoubtedly one of if not the best linebacker in the game. Don’t ever try to get cute with his match up, he’s an every week plug and play and those who drafted him are already reaping the rewards.

    Shaq Thompson, LB: 8 TOT, 3 Solo, 1 TFL, 100% snaps played

    I’ll admit when I’m wrong and I’d have to say I was wrong on Shaq so far this year. Obviously playing second fiddle to Kuechly, Thompson appears to hold some standalone value with another solid performance on Thursday night. He’s officially on the LB2/3 radar until further notice. If he’s available, I’d suggest picking him up as a nice value piece for your IDP squad. Read more about Shaq Thompson.

    Donte Jackson, CB: 6 TOT, 4 Solo, 100% snaps played

    This was a solid outing for Jackson who has looked every bit of good if not better than he did last year. While it’s hard to justify using him as a general DB in IDP leagues, he should be 100% rostered and stared every week if your league requires you to play a CB. Read more about Donte Jackson.

    Brian Burns, OLB: 3 TOT, 2 Solo, 1 Sack, 2 QB Hits, 66% snaps played

    Burn saw a slight bump up in snaps from his 57% in week 1 but the hard truth is he’s still hard to use with the LB designation. Unless your league has an “edge” position or Burns is still tagged as a DE/DL I’d suggest leaving him on your bench or better yet on waivers. Though he was productive in his playing time, he’s unlikely to be productive for your fantasy team.

    Tampa Bay Buccaneers

    Vernon Hargreaves, CB: 12 TOT, 11 Solo, 1 PD, 97% snaps played

    Hargreaves is officially on notice. Coming off a three tackle, pick six game last week, Vernon has been a bright spot at CB in IDP leagues. Given the type of game scripts I expect to see, he should be rostered in every CB required IDP league. Of course, even more than his pick six, Hargreaves highlight goal line stop on Christian McCaffrey at the end of Thursday nights game was the icing on the cake. Missing almost all last season, he looks back to form and is a playmaker for the Bucs secondary.

    Devin White, LB: 2 TOT, 8% snaps played

    There was a collective gasp from the IDP community when White went down early in the first quarter. What was originally thought to be a serious injury has turned into a day-to-day rehab on a sprained MCL. Though he avoided serious injury, the MCL will still leave some in the IDP community uneasy moving forward. Kevin Minter immediately replaced White’s spot in the middle and had himself a day. Playing 92% of the snaps, Minter racked up 8 tackles, good for second best behind Hargreaves. If you have shares of White I’d highly suggest making some room on your roster for Minter this weekend should White miss any time. Although the talent gap is vast, the position is one that’s lucrative for production and that’s really all you should care about. Read more about Devin White.

    Shaquil (Shaq) Barrett, OLB: 3 TOT, 3 Solo, 3Sacks, 3 TFL, 4 QB Hits 78% snaps played

    Shaq had himself a game. Much like Brian Burns, it’s hard to fit Barrett into your lineup as a LB but if he’s “edge” eligible in your league he’s another must add. Adding to hit 4 tackle, 1 sack week 1, Barrett is flourishing in the Bucs new defensive scheme and it doesn’t look like he’s slowing down. If your IDP league has any premiums or big play bonuses for sacks regardless of position, Barrett is worth a stash on your bench for now and could be a great flex or bye week fill in but the time to acquire without notice is coming to an end.

    Jordan Whitehead, S: 3 TOT, 3 Solo, 3Sacks, 1PD, 99% snaps played

    Another solid performance for the Bucs safety, Whitehead now has 14 tackles on the season and is taking full advantage of Justin Evans being placed on IR. Whitehead was a popular sleeper before the start of the season but there nothing hush about him now as it looks like he’s on his way to have a heck of a season. If he is somehow still available, scoop him up before he’s gone. He could have a 100 tackle campaign.
